On Tue, 8 Apr 2003, P G wrote:

> > Where can I find the documentation cited for the
> > "unique predicate" mentioned below?
That's the SQL92 draft, although I believe the SQL99 text is effectively
the same.  The sections are 11.7 (for the definition of the constraint
in terms of the predicate) and 8.9 for the predicate itself (General Rule
2 specifically)

> Also, the "unique predicate" only explains what it
> means to be unique, but it says nothing about how null
> values are treated.  Will someone explain what the
> value of null is?

It isn't a precise value.  It's a holder for unknown.  It's unknown
whether it's equal or not equal to any other value (including another
NULL), so 1 = NULL returns unknown, NULL=NULL returns unknown, 1!=NULL
returns unknown.
